Vacant Lot Mowing in Prince Georges County, MD

Vacant lot mowing services involve the routine maintenance of unoccupied or undeveloped properties by removing overgrown grass, weeds, and brush to keep the land neat and accessible. This service is often requested for large parcels, construction sites, or properties awaiting development, helping to prevent pest issues, reduce fire hazards, and improve overall appearance. Property owners typically want to understand the scope of the mowing, including whether trimming, debris removal, or edging are included, as well as any restrictions related to access or property boundaries before requesting service.

Before requesting vacant lot mowing, property owners should consider the size and condition of the land, as well as any specific requirements such as removal of tall weeds or brush, or the need for regular maintenance. Clarifying the desired frequency of service and understanding any limitations on equipment or personnel access can help ensure the project meets expectations. Proper communication about these details can facilitate a smooth process and help maintain the lot’s appearance and safety standards.

Vacant Lot Mowing Questions

What is vacant lot mowing? Vacant lot mowing involves trimming and cutting overgrown grass and weeds on unused or undeveloped land to improve appearance and accessibility.

Why should property owners consider vacant lot mowing? Regular mowing helps prevent pest issues, reduces fire hazards, and maintains a tidy look for the property.

What types of lots are suitable for mowing services? Any undeveloped or vacant land with grass or weeds can be maintained through mowing, regardless of size or location.

What should property owners know before scheduling mowing? Clearing debris and ensuring access to the lot are helpful for efficient service and proper maintenance.
